Megan Thee Stallion is showing herself to be one of the hottest rap-tiles in the game.

Megan Jovon Ruth Pete, known professionally as Megan Thee Stallion, has recently been showing off her latest looks to promote her new album, Traumazine.

The rapper released the versatile album, which stands as her second solo studio album, on August 12.

Over the weekend, Megan introduced her latest fashion-forward moment and hair color to her crowd of 29.4 million followers on Instagram.

The Savage singer shared two photos of herself rocking a bleach blonde, straightened hairstyle that blended into the off-white walls of the room surrounding her.

The first photo showed Megan glaring into the camera as she let the star of the show — her snakeskin outfit — do all the talking.

Peter Hansen, General Hospital Actor, Dies at 95
Finola Hughes, Maurice Benard, Steve Burton, Genie Francis, Kelly Monaco, Laura Wright, Donnell Turner, Tanisha Harper, Josh Kelly, Eden McCoy, Josh Swickard, and Tabyana Ali in Hôpital central (1963)
A version of this article originally appeared on EW.com.

Actor Peter Hansen, known for his role as lawyer and addiction counselor Lee Baldwin on General Hospital, has died at the age of 95.

Hansen died Sunday in Santa Clarita, California, the General Hospital twitter account confirmed Tuesday.

Though he made over 100 film and television appearances, Hansen was best known for his role as the stalwart Lee Baldwin on General Hospital and its spin-off Port Charles. He appeared on the weekday soap opera from 1965 through 2004, making his last appearance at Lila’s (Anna Lee) funeral in 2004 and retiring from the screen thereafter.

‘General Hospital’ Alum Peter Hansen Dies at 95
Peter Hansen at an event for Port Charles (1997)
Actor Peter Hansen, who played Lee Baldwin on the ABC soap opera “General Hospital,” died Sunday, his family announced. He was 95. Born in Oakland, California, in 1921, Hansen pursued acting at the Pasadena Playhouse before signing with Paramount Studios, appearing in films such as 1950’s “Branded” with Alan Ladd, “When Worlds Collide” and 1952’s “The Savage” with Charlton Heston. Hansen also appeared on numerous television shows including “Sea Hunt,” “The Lone Ranger” and “Perry Mason,” but was perhaps best known for his portrayal of Baldwin on “General Hospital,” a role he played on and off for decades.
